Abstract
The present invention relates to folding packaging for transporting vinyl records having an inner packaging element and an outer packaging element. The inner packaging element includes a rectangular first base plate, a first tab, a second tab, a third tab and a fourth tab. The outer packaging element includes a rectangular second base plate, a fifth tab, and a sixth tab; the first base plate and the second base plate lie flat on one another and are connected together, the tabs form folds with the associated base plates and can be folded onto the base plates to enclose the vinyl record(s), and the outer packaging element in the closed state is provided to surround the closed inner packaging element.

(14) A first tab 5.1 is formed on the first edge 4.1, wherein the first edge 4.1 forms a multiple fold 6 with the first tab 5.1. A respective fold is here, and also at the other edges 4.1, 4.2, 4.3, 4.4, shown as a dotted line. The multiple fold 6 is configured such that the first tab 5.1 can be folded onto the first base plate 3.1 to form side faces of different heights in order to neatly surround different numbers of vinyl records. In the same way, a second tab 5.2 is formed on the second edge 4.2 by means of a multiple fold 6. A third tab 5.3 is also formed on the third edge 4.3, wherein the third edge 4.3 and the third tab 5.3 together form a double fold 7, so that when the third tab 5.3 is folded over onto the first base plate 3.1, a side face 8 of predefined height is created. In the same way, a fourth tab 5.4 is formed on the fourth edge 4.4 by means of a double fold 7.
(15) The inner packaging element 2 is here shown in an open state. To close the inner packaging element 2 after insertion of one more vinyl records, firstly the first tab 5.1 and the second tab 5.2 are folded successively onto the vinyl record(s) or onto the first base plate 3.1 lying below the vinyl record or records, wherein for folding, one fold or two folds of the multiple fold 7 are selected, so as to ensure a neat enclosure of the vinyl record(s) and hence a fixing of the vinyl record(s). Then the third tab 5.3 and the fourth tab 5.4 are folded onto the first tab 5.1 and the second tab 5.2, or the vinyl record(s) lying underneath, or the first base plate 3.1 lying underneath. First the third tab 5.3 is folded and then the fourth tab 5.4, so that the fourth tab 5.4 lies on the third tab 5.3. By means of a fastening means 9, here formed as adhesive strip, the fourth tab 5.4 is then fastened to the third tab 5.3 in order to close the inner packaging element 2. The fastening means 9 is arranged on an outer portion 10 of the fourth tab 5.4 which can be separated from the fourth tab 5.4 and the portion 10 via a tear strip 11 perforated on both sides. When the fourth tab 5.4 is attached to the third tab 5.3, the inner packaging element 2 can be opened by removing the tear strip 11. On the tab 5.4, on a side of the tear strip 11 facing the first base plate 3.1, a further fastening means 12 is provided which is also configured as an adhesive strip and by means of which an inner packaging element 2, opened as described above, can be closed again.

(21) The fixing means 25 is here connected, for example glued, to the first base plate 3.1 but not to the first tab 5.1 or second tab 5.2. The corrugations of the fixing means 25 follow one another in the first direction R.1, so that one or more vinyl records laid in the fixing means 25 can be gripped at their edges between two corrugations on folding of the fixing means 25, and thus additionally fixed. Alternatively for example, a fixing means 25 may also be formed from differently structured cardboard or as bubble wrap, wherein an additional fixing of the vinyl record(s) is achieved in similar fashion.
